Virtus Convertible & Income Fund II (NYSE:NCZ – Get Free Report) was the target of a significant increase in short interest in the month of February. As of February 27th, there was short interest totaling 26,541 shares, an increase of 16.5% from the February 12th total of 22,775 shares. Based on an average daily trading volume, of 39,637 shares, the short-interest ratio is currently 0.7 days. Virtus Convertible & Income Fund II Price Performance
NYSE NCZ opened at $14.16 on Thursday. Virtus Convertible & Income Fund II has a 1-year low of $10.23 and a 1-year high of $14.99. The stock has a 50-day moving average of $14.45 and a 200-day moving average of $14.08.

About Virtus Convertible & Income Fund II
Virtus Convertible & Income Fund II (NYSE: NCZ) is a diversified, closed‐end management investment company that seeks to provide shareholders with a combination of current income and capital appreciation. The fund primarily invests in convertible securities issued by U.S. and non-U.S. companies, along with a mix of high‐yield and investment-grade fixed-income instruments. By blending exposure to equity-linked convertibles and traditional debt, NCZ aims to deliver enhanced returns across varying market environments.
The portfolio is actively managed by the Virtus Convertible & Income Portfolio Management Team, a group of seasoned investment professionals affiliated with Virtus Investment Partners.
